Output d330304e0178458b1207868a53e898f61b6c93b46552ab80503eaaff07cdf3fa:3

value
57630644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a939d4f8af07eb71e7e10a11991304233f885c OP_EQUAL
address
MMBLwGUiKAtGWgvay9bdeJ4wKMpXKLpdwo
transaction
d330304e0178458b1207868a53e898f61b6c93b46552ab80503eaaff07cdf3fa
spent
true